Overview
We are hiring a Senior Python Developer to support backend and API development for a modern cloud-based application. The position is contract. SQL and Python tests will be required; kindly share your email address for the assessment.
Required Tech Stack
• Python, C#, RESTful APIs, Azure Cloud, Docker
Nice to Have
• Blazor (WebAssembly/Server), Azure Functions, Azure DevOps, CI/CD
Qualifications
• 5+ years of Python development experience
• Strong knowledge of microservices architecture & service-oriented design
• Solid understanding of OOP, data structures, and algorithms
• Experience with Azure Cloud (App Services, Azure Functions, Azure DevOps)
• Strong knowledge of RESTful API design
• Experience integrating Blazor frontends through Python-based APIs (preferred)
• Hands-on experience with Docker and containerized development
Responsibilities
• Design and implement scalable Python-based microservices
• Develop & maintain RESTful APIs integrating with Blazor frontends
• Ensure code quality via unit tests, code reviews, and documentation
• Deploy, monitor, and scale applications using Azure services
• Collaborate with frontend, DevOps, and product teams
• Optimize backend services for performance and scalability
• Apply OOP principles and algorithmic thinking to solve complex problems
• Participate in architecture & design discussions
#J-18808-Ljbffr